I have a new server running Server 2008 r2 with Office 2010 32bit installed as a terminal server.
Users will log onto this server from different sites to use MYOB. I have installed MYOB Enterprise v19.6.
When trying to export to Excel it comes up with the error: Unable to locate the necessary files to perform this Officelink function.
I have tried re-registering the files:
•c:\Enterprise19\drvxl32.exe /register
•c:\Enterprise19\drvwd32.exe /register
Still no luck. I am hoping someone will have other ideas before I have to uninstall and reinstall MYOB.

This support note details how to correct Officelink errors.
Step 1 was to re-register the Officelink drivers as you have already tried.
Step 2 is to enable Officelink Macros
Failing these two options, step 3 asks you to uninstall/reinstall your AccountRight.
